Typical Price Range
$1,200 - $2,800 (smaller scope)
$3,500 - $8,000 (larger scope)
| Project Type | Typical Range |
|---|---|
| Basic Water Filter Installation | $1,200 - $2,800 |
| Water Softener Replacement | $2,500 - $4,500 |
| Reverse Osmosis System | $3,500 - $6,000 |
| Whole House Water Treatment | $6,000 - $8,000 |
| Water Testing & Analysis | $500 - $1,200 |
| Water Line Repairs | $1,500 - $3,000 |
Key Cost Factors
Water treatment services in Warren, MI, encompass a range of solutions designed to improve water quality for residential, commercial, and industrial needs. Understanding typical project aspects can help in comparing options and estimating potential costs for water treatment projects in the local area.
- Materials: Includes filtration media, piping, tanks, and treatment chemicals, with options varying based on water source and quality.
- Size and Scope: Ranges from small-scale point-of-use systems to large-scale whole-house or industrial setups, depending on the volume and complexity of water treatment required.
- Labor Complexity: Can involve straightforward installation or more complex work such as system retrofitting, requiring specialized skills and equipment.
- Permitting: May require local permits for certain installations, especially for large or commercial systems, to comply with Warren regulations.
- Additional Features: Optional components such as water softeners, UV sterilizers, or advanced filtration add to the scope and cost of projects.
